A fully automated parking system, also known as robotic parking or automatic parking, is a system designed to automatically park and retrieve vehicles without the need for human intervention. These systems utilize a combination of sensors, cameras, and robotics to navigate vehicles through the parking garage and safely park them in designated spots.
One of the main advantages of a fully automated parking system is its efficiency. Traditional parking garages can be crowded and difficult to navigate, leading to wasted time and frustration for drivers. With a fully automated system, vehicles are parked in designated spots with precision and accuracy, maximizing the use of space and reducing congestion. This not only saves time for drivers but also reduces emissions and fuel consumption by eliminating the need to search for parking spots.
Another key benefit of fully automated parking systems is increased safety and security. By removing the need for human drivers to navigate the parking garage, the risk of accidents is significantly reduced. Additionally, these systems typically come equipped with advanced security features such as video surveillance, access controls, and real-time monitoring, making them a safe option for both drivers and their vehicles.
fully automated parking systems are not only efficient and secure but also environmentally friendly. By utilizing space more efficiently, these systems can reduce the overall footprint of a parking garage, freeing up space for green areas or other purposes. Additionally, the reduced need for driving around in search of parking spots means lower carbon emissions and improved air quality in urban areas.
The convenience and ease of use of fully automated parking systems are also major selling points. Drivers simply drop off their vehicles at a designated area, and the system takes care of the rest – no more circling the parking garage looking for an empty spot or worrying about navigating tight spaces. This convenience is especially valuable in dense urban areas where parking can be a major headache.
While fully automated parking systems offer a range of benefits, there are some challenges and considerations to keep in mind. One of the main concerns is the upfront cost of installing these systems, which can be significant. However, proponents argue that the long-term savings in terms of reduced operational costs and increased efficiency make them a worthwhile investment.
Additionally, there may be concerns about the reliability of fully automated parking systems and the potential for technical glitches or malfunctions. To address these concerns, developers are constantly working to improve the technology and ensure that these systems are safe and reliable for everyday use.
